The main entrance to the park is located in Skájdde. This is an accessible visitor area with information boards, toilets and fire pits. The nearest town is Jokkmokk, and you reach Skájdde from there via the E45.
The road to the main entrance can sometimes be difficult to access due to heavy snowfall. It is also periodically closed during spring and early summer when the ground becomes soft and unstable.
Muddus/Muttos National Park is part of the Laponia World Heritage Site. For the latest updates on road conditions, accessibility and entrances, visit the Laponia website:

During winter, you can reach the park on skis across the open mires. You can park your car north of the park along the E45, between Porjus and Gällivare.
Reaching the eastern part of the national park
You can access the eastern part of Muddus/Muttos via Sárggavárre and Urtimjaur/Urdávrre, both located along the road towards Messaure/Miessávrre.
The roads to Sárggavárre and Urdávrre are ploughed in winter. From these entrances, you must continue into the national park without a car.
